-
FIXED IND 4.7UH 3.8A 38MOHM SMD
Please send RFQ , we will respond immediately.
Quantity:
395-007-559-403
EDAC Inc.
P27025-1
DB Unlimited
CPF1100K00BHEE6
Vishay Dale
252B203A60TA
CTS Electrocomponents
3037452
Phoenix Contact